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Sonstige Fragen zu Delphi (https://www.delphipraxis.net/19-sonstige-fragen-zu-delphi/)
-   -   Delphi Auch bei Beenden über Taskmanager was machen (https://www.delphipraxis.net/12290-auch-bei-beenden-ueber-taskmanager-machen.html)

Uncle Cracker 24. Nov 2003 17:08


Auch bei Beenden über Taskmanager was machen
 
Ich möchte, das mein Programm auch wenn es über den Taskmanager beendet wird eine Datei gelöscht wird. Man kann das ja normalerweise über die OnClose-Procedure machen, jedoch wird über den Taskmanager anderes beendet.

Ist das gar nicht möglich noch eine Aktion aus zuführen vor dem Beenden oder vielleicht doch irgendwie?


:love: Danke UC

Niko 24. Nov 2003 17:14

Re: Auch bei Beenden über Taskmanager was machen
 
Wenn deine Anwendung über Task beenden ganz normal geschlossen wird, wird auch das Ereignis OnClose aufgerufen.

Uncle Cracker 24. Nov 2003 17:19

Re: Auch bei Beenden über Taskmanager was machen
 
:oops: ohh, ähh ich meinte auch über Prozess Beenden, denn dann funktioniert es nicht.

neolithos 24. Nov 2003 17:47

Re: Auch bei Beenden über Taskmanager was machen
 
Da kannst du ohne weiteres nicht dazwischen!

Da dein Prozess hart vom Kernel beendet wird!

FriFra 25. Nov 2003 11:19

Re: Auch bei Beenden über Taskmanager was machen
 
Das einzige, was du machen könntest, wäre ein kleines "Wachprogramm" zu schreiben, welches permanent prüft, ob Dein Programm noch läuft. Allerdings kann das ja auch gekillt werden ;)


Alle Zeitangaben in WEZ +1. Es ist jetzt 13:00 Uhr.

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z